Entering texture paint mode overrides all image view tabs, adding UV outline which you can't turn off

Exact steps for others to reproduce the error

  • Have layout with 3D Viewport, Image editor in "Paint" mode and another Image editor in "View" mode used for references and color-picking.
  • Choose an unwrapped object and switch to "Texture Paint" mode
  • second image editor window's image is switched to the texture and a gray UV layout is added which you (seemingly) can't turn off

You can turn UV overlay off by unchecking View->Display Texture Paint UV's

This behavior is consistent with 2.79 so I don't think there is any bug here.
